在使用V2ray的过程中,用户可能会遇到很多错误,其中500错误是最常见的一种。这种错误通常会导致无法正常访问浏览器界面和服务,给用户带来极大的不便。本文将详细分析V2ray浏览器500错误的成因,提供解决方案,并针对常见问题进行解答,以便用户能够更有效地使用V2ray。
500错误的含义
500错误是HTTP状态码中的一种,它表示服务器在处理请求时遇到了意外情况,从而无法完成请求。在使用V2ray的过程中,500错误通常表示代理服务器内部发生了问题,这可能是由多种原因造成的,如配置错误、连接问题等。
V2ray浏览器500错误的常见原因
1. 配置文件错误
- V2ray的配置文件是实现正常功能的关键。如果在配置文件中存在语法错误或参数不正确,可能会出现500错误。
- 常见的错误包括:
- ‘outbounds’ 字段格式不正确
- 不兼容的端口或协议
2. 缺少必要的依赖
V2ray依赖于一些底层库和服务的正确运行。确保以下依赖项正常:
- 网络连接
- V2ray核心组件的完整性
3. 不当的网络环境
- 有时,用户所处的网络环境可能直接影响V2ray的正常运作,例如防火墙设置或域名解析错误等。
- 使用V2ray情况下的典型网络问题包括丢包、延迟过高、连接中断等。
4. 服务器负载过高
- 另外,如果使用的代理服务器承载了过多的客户端请求,可能会导致503或500错误。 了解正确的负载均衡方案会对长时间的稳定性有所帮助。
如何解决V2ray浏览器500错误
针对V2ray浏览器500错误,以下是一些实用的解决方案:
1. 检查并修改配置文件
-
确认配置文件的各个参数中没有存在错误。
-
重新加载配置并验证:
v2ray run –config config.json
-
使用在线工具校验JSON格式。
2. 更新软件并重启
-
确保V2ray以及相关依赖是最新版本。
-
可以通过暂停和重启代理服务器来清除可能的孳生的错误状态。
systemctl restart v2ray
3. 网络环境测试
- 利用ping命令检查目标服务器的网络连通性,验证DNS解析是否正常。
- 可以使用tracert或者类似工具来查看请求路由,检测中间路径的有效性。
4. 监控服务器负载
- 使用系统监控工具实时查看服务器性能,确保不会因为高负载而导致500错误。
- 在线运行情况数据后,可根据情况施加相应的限额。
常见问题解答 (FAQ)
V2ray的500错误不能解决,怎么办?
如果排除了配置,并采取了上述的步骤但问题仍然存在,建议:
- 查看V2ray的日志文件,通常可以获取详细的错误信息。
- 访问相关的社区论坛发帖询问,通常会有资深用户提供具体的帮助。
为什么我使用的V2ray在特定网站上会出现500错误?
网站服务器可能会基于某些条件(如IP访问频率、Firewall设置)拒绝来自代理请求,您可以尝试:
- 更换不同的代理节点。
- 使用其他可行的访问方式。
V2ray能否防止500错误?
虽然不可能完全避免500错误,正确的配置及良好的服务器管理可以显著降低出现故障的几率。
- 及时升级软件和依赖
- 监控下面需要的服务节余。
如何确保V2ray的稳定性?
确保正确配置后,还可以通过以下方式增强V2ray的稳定性:
- 定期监控服务器状态及流量使用情况。
- 搭建负载均衡器以分配不同的请客来自各代理。
结束语
V2ray浏览器500错误虽令人烦恼,但通过合理的检查和分析,通常可迅速找到解决之道。希望本文提供的知识与建议能帮助用户更轻松地解决此问题,让使用V2ray的体验更加顺畅。若还有其他相关问题,欢迎随时查阅本指南或在社会论坛询问一声。